## Address Autocomplete Widget — Getting Started

Welcome to the Larkspur Forms team. The autocomplete widget queries our internal geocoding service, Tollbridge, which normalizes partial addresses and returns ranked suggestions. Always debounce input by 250ms and cap results at eight entries, per accessibility guidance. Local development points at the Tollbridge sandbox, which mirrors production behavior without rate penalties. To authenticate your sandbox requests, include the key below in the request header.

app token of tawif-kaduf = qvz11-Y5Rx58xILX0

When reviewing changes to the Pellwick public API, check that pagination stays cursor-based: every list endpoint returns an opaque cursor and a has_more flag, never raw offsets. Page size caps at 100. Breaking pagination changes require a new API version. Any schema change to paginated responses must be re-signed in the contract registry, and that registry accepts uploads signed with the following key.

deploy key for baweg-bajeg: bky9_DYLNv2wGq

## Releases — Checkout Load Test

Weekly sync notes. The Bramblegate checkout flow gets load-tested before every release cut: 2k virtual shoppers, 15-minute ramp, cart-to-payment path only. Failures over 0.5% block the tag. Results land in the Tollvane dashboard; no manual sign-off needed if green. Load-test artifacts are bundled with the release and must be signed, otherwise the pipeline rejects the tag. Sign them with the key that follows.

rollout seal: bky9_2369ZXVnu